Firebase-cloud-messaging
全部标签 我将图像保存到我的Firebase存储中,我只希望使用该应用的用户能够访问它们。我不想强制我的用户登录才能使用该应用程序,所以这不是一种选择。 最佳答案 由于Firebase后端服务托管在云端,因此任何人都可以访问它们。无法将他们的访问权限限制为仅使用您编写的代码的人。任何开发人员都可以下载SDK,重写您的代码并使用它来访问相同的后端服务。这就是为什么您要通过基于用户的安全性来保护对Firebase数据(无论是数据库中的结构化数据还是存储中的文件)的访问。让您的用户登录该应用程序意味着您可以识别谁在访问数据。对用户进行身份验证后,您
我有一个实现了GCM的android项目。后端(服务器)已经使用GCM进行了适当的编码。现在是否可以在我的项目中添加firebase(FCM)并与GCM并行工作?我无法迁移到FCM,因为无法更改我的后端代码,因为它是一个大项目并且代码太多。有人做过这样的事吗?请帮忙。提前致谢。 最佳答案 虽然我的具体情况可能有点具体,因为我参与的项目有一个非常具体的后端,但在我看来FCM与GCM的互操作性很好,即你可以在你的应用程序中同时拥有GCM和FCM广播接收器/接收器服务,并且它们都可以正常工作而不会发生冲突。这有一个巨大的优势,因为您不必立
我莫名其妙地收到这个错误,它以前工作得很好。这是我所拥有的:在app.gradle依赖中:implementation"com.google.firebase:firebase-core:16.0.1"implementation"com.google.firebase:firebase-messaging:17.3.1"在app.gradle文件末尾:applyplugin:'com.google.gms.google-services'在项目gradle文件中:dependencies{classpath'com.android.tools.build:gradle:3.3.0-a
如何通过邮件查询用户是否修改过密码。我正在使用电子邮件注册用户mAuth.createUserWithEmailAndPassword(id,pass);如果用户要求忘记密码我发送了忘记的电子邮件mAuth.sendPasswordResetEmail(email);但我不能说或弄清楚用户是否通过电子邮件更改了它?如何通过电子邮件确定密码是否已更改? 最佳答案 几天前我也遇到了同样的情况,当时我也需要将用户密码保存在我的数据库中。但是当用户通过链接更改密码时,我很难获得用户新更改的密码。所以我按照下面的方式做了通过App登录时,将用
文章目录数据聚合聚合的种类DSL实现聚合RestAPI实现聚合自动补全拼音分词器自定义分词器自动补全查询completionsuggester查询RestAPI实现自动补全数据同步数据同步思路分析实现elasticsearch与数据库数据同步集群搭建ES集群创建es集群集群状态监控创建索引库1)利用kibana的DevTools创建索引库2)利用cerebro创建索引库查看分片效果ES集群的节点角色集群脑裂问题集群分布式存储集群分布式查询集群故障转移数据聚合聚合的种类聚合(aggregations)可以实现对文档数据的统计、分析、运算。聚合常见的有三类:桶(Bucket)聚合:用来对文档做分组
这是我的XMLactivity_sign_in我的任务是分配用户(一旦登录),并在下一个活动中显示Facebook用户名。这是我的Facebookloginactivity.java代码packagecom.transcendencetech.juliospizzaprototype;importandroid.content.Intent;importandroid.os.Bundle;importandroid.support.annotation.NonNull;importandroid.support.v7.app.AppCompatActivity;importandroid.wi
我编写一个Python脚本很难加载或将文件从GoogleCloud存储中导出到GoogleBigQuery。#standardSQLimportjsonimportargparseimporttimeimportuuidfromgoogle.cloudimportbigqueryfromgoogle.cloudimportstoragedataset='dataworks-356fa'source='gs://dataworks-356fa-backups/pullnupload.json'#defload_data_from_gcs(dataset,source):##load_data_f
我遵循了https://firebase.google.com/docs/crash/android中的所有步骤实现Firebase崩溃报告。但是我无法在Firebase控制台上看到我的崩溃报告。在AndroidStudio的logcat中显示:V/FirebaseCrash:FirebaseCrashReportingisdisabled.我不明白如何启用崩溃报告。我也提到了HowtoenableFirebaseCrashReporting-Android但没有任何帮助。我用他们自己的代码抛出一个异常,看看是否有效:try{thrownewNullPointerException()
我想通过FCM在应用程序中实现推送通知。该应用程序已成功获得FCM推送通知,但是当我想从Quickblox管理面板发送时,会出现错误,如error_description":"Unabletodelivernotification20860148,receivederror401(Unauthorized,checkyourAppauth_key.)这是log.json文件:-{"notification":{"registration_ids":["dA_lOjHQU2M:APA91bHB0zGuoalZoxtdcstBQ0dL0pPJA5HyUaoPVibD2iqnrUA51NLq
我们正在将firebase消息传递集成到我们的android应用程序中以用于推送通知。我们将使用服务器端的SNS将推送消息发送到firebase。以下是我们的用例:我们有三个服务器:QA、STG和PRODUCTION我们在firebase控制台中创建了say三个项目:sayappQA、appSTG和appProd但我们只想生成1个APK,它可以根据我们的用户登录的服务器从上述三个firebase项目中的任何一个接收firebase推送通知。我们在firebase中配置了每个项目,最后每个项目有1个google-services.json文件(总共3个)现在我们如何配置或生成1个APK,